What is the legal basis for teaching the life and works of Jose Rizal in high school and college?

Republic Act No. 1425, otherwise known as the Rizal law, mandates the inclusion in the curricula of all public and private high schools, colleges and universities in the Philippines, the life, works and writings of Jose Rizal, particularly the novels "Noli Me Tangere" and "El Filibusterismo."

Who signed the republic act 1425?

The Republic Act No. 1425, also referred to as Rizal Law, was signed into law on June 12, 1956. The law requires schools in the Philippines to have courses on Jose Rizal.

Who where the proponents and the oppositionists in the Republic Act 1425?

Republic Act 1425, or the Rizal Law, was proposed by Senator Claro M. Recto. It was strongly opposed by the Roman Catholic Church in the Philippines.

Who were against the implementation of the rizal law?

Opponents of the Rizal Law in the Philippines included some members of the Catholic Church, particularly the Catholic hierarchy, who viewed the law as an attack on religious freedom and a threat to their influence. Some nationalist groups also opposed the law, arguing that it did not go far enough in promoting Filipino cultural identity.
